Sky is launching a major update to its NOW streaming platform today, moving to technology powered by NBCUniversal. This change promises a better streaming experience with a new look and improved search features for shows and movies. The NOW service will remain available on various devices without requiring a long-term Sky subscription. Users can still sign up for short-term memberships, starting at around £6.99. Sky also announced the upcoming launch of its Glass Gen 2 TV, featuring enhanced visuals and sound. The new TV will offer improved viewing experiences alongside the NOW platform upgrade.
